Additional Information: | Plans on file in the Wisconsin Architectural Archives; 1950 addition designed by Harry Ollrogge As of the 2014, the two-story side-gabled mass containing the entrance has been altered to a cross-gable where the dormers have been removed and a front gable has been added. Below a one-story front porch has been added and wraps around to a recent front-gabled addition. Modern French doors have been located underneath the porch at the north end of the first story of the original house. Octagonal windows are centered in both front gables. The composition of the north wing appears to be largely unchanged and still contains the gabled dormers; however, the shutters have been removed from all windows throughout the house. |
